Analysis

Ecuador recorded 791 LCU for other beans, green — producer price in 2024.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 78.1% on the previous year and up 32.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, other beans, green — producer price in Ecuador peaked at 2.16 million LCU in 1999 and was at its lowest, 207 LCU, in 2003.

That places Ecuador 55th out of 59 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
